SARDANA is patterned after the sardana, the national dance of Catalonia. There is a clash here of traditional and modern harmonies that keeps the music fresh and exciting.
Stephen Ellis, Fanfare
Leonardo Balada is a contemporary Spanish composer heavily influenced by native Catalan folk music who also manages to transcend the imposing presence and influence of de Falla. SARDANA evokes a western Mediterranean mood rather than a Spanish one, with all sorts of playfully shrill violins and dance motifs. The sound quality is rich and full. Give this one a listen.
Paul Cook, ClassicsToday.com
